North Sea Rogue Waves: Just a Big Splash, Not an Instability Mystery

This study analyzes 18 years of wave data from the North Sea and finds that rogue waves are primarily caused by second-order bound nonlinearities (waves adding up on top of each other), making them steeper, rather than by modulational instability (an effect where waves feed energy into each other). The short 30-minute analysis windows introduce some uncertainty in kurtosis estimates, but the overall findings are robust and supported by composite wave statistics across a range of sea states.

Limitaciones identificadas

Short Sea State Duration
The short time intervals (30 minutes) used for analysis can lead to unreliable estimates of higher-order statistics, particularly for kurtosis, which is sensitive to extreme values (outliers). This can confound the results by overestimating the contribution of kurtosis.
Limited Spatial Coverage
The study primarily focuses on data from a single location (Ekofisk platform). While the study analyzes a relatively long time period (18 years), its findings might not be fully generalizable to other areas of the North Sea or other ocean basins with different characteristics.

Explicación de la calificación

This is a robust study with a large dataset and sophisticated analysis methods. It contributes meaningfully to our understanding of rogue wave formation by emphasizing the role of second-order bound waves. While there are limitations relating to the temporal resolution of the dataset and geographic limitations to the North Sea, the analysis is thorough, addresses potential sources of bias, and presents a well-supported conclusion. The potential conflict of interest regarding data access and partial funding is acknowledged and does not appear to invalidate the findings.
